What is Intelligence?
Delve into the intriguing world of human intellect with What is Intelligence? by Jean Khalfa, published by Cambridge University Press in 1996. This engaging volume, comprising 216 pages, is the result of the seventh annual series of Darwin College Lectures and is designed for anyone fascinated by the complexities of cognitive psychology and the science of intelligence.
The book features insights from eight distinguished contributors who explore crucial questions surrounding the nature of intelligence. From how we define this multifaceted concept to its evolutionary journey and future enhancements, each chapter offers a unique perspective that invites readers to reflect on their understanding of intelligence.
